WebJul 26, 2024 · The majority of British houses have a consumer unit with one RCD and a number of MCBs. Recent built houses or houses that have recently been rewired have consumer units with two RCDs and the MCBs split between those two RCDs so that only half the house loses power when one RCD trips. Left one may be correct, but it's too short, the red loop of wire is not acceptable. WebHow much does it cost to change a consumer unit UK? Depending on your needs, the cost of an upgrade will vary. A standard 40 amp unit to a 63 amp consumer unit will run about £300 to £350, and if you need more power from your fuse box, you’ll add about £50 for each additional 10 amps. While a larger 100 amp unit can run up to £470 to £510.
